Okay, one for the "experts"..


300 TDi disco, 1995 M. no ABS.

we get a road-speed related crackle on the radio, sounds just like badly-suppressed ignition on a petrol engine does, except that it's not linked to engine speed, but road speed. Quite high frequency compared to the road-wheel rotation speed - about the sort of speed that I'd expect an ABS sensor to produce, say. It's definitely distinct pulses like a spark would produce, not a whine like an alternator
